Discover 4.73 acres of scenic, Texas Hill Country land in peaceful Guadalupe County-part of a recently subdivided ranch just minutes from town yet worlds away in atmosphere. With county road frontage and wide-open potential, this property offers a rare blend of natural beauty and freedom to build your dream. The land is dotted with majestic live oaks, post oaks, and elms, and features a medium-sized pond shared with the neighboring tract-perfect for enjoying a quiet afternoon by the water or hosting weekend picnics under the trees. A well has already been dug on the property (pump not yet installed), giving you a head start on developing your own slice of country life. Electricity will be installed by the seller by the end of July. Whether you envision a custom home, weekend retreat, or hobby farm, this property is an ideal canvas-with no zoning restrictions and plenty of natural charm.
